Latest Patents: Sarah's patent, titled "Element-coded affinity tags," presents compositions and methods that enhance the detection, analysis, and identification of biomolecules. The invention focuses on Element Coded Affinity Tags that consist of a metal chelate and a metal ion. These tags are specifically designed to facilitate the identification of biomolecules, including polypeptides, nucleic acids, lipids, and polysaccharides.
